Kristin Shaw+FollowAtlanta builder creates opportunities for Black menJameel Hanif’s journey from working nights as a handyman to owning a thriving construction company in Fayetteville is a game-changer for Atlanta’s Black community. Instead of waiting for a seat at the table, Hanif built his own—offering real chances for minority-owned firms and inspiring young Black men to see construction as a path to stability and success. His focus isn’t just on business growth, but on creating a legacy that uplifts others, proving that integrity and passion can break barriers. seanhood+FollowAtlanta’s Koncept House is changing the gameBlack women entrepreneurs are finding a new home for their businesses in Atlanta, thanks to Koncept House in Castleberry Hill. This isn’t your typical co-working space—it’s a vibrant hub where creative minds, especially Black women, can launch and grow everything from luxury beauty brands to wellness studios. Founder Anthony Gee, inspired by his mother’s entrepreneurial spirit, is making sure these business owners have not just a desk, but a real shot at building wealth and community. Mrs. Jessica Morgan+FollowAtlanta steel company’s $4M rise: Here’s howVirginia Murphy turned a small Atlanta startup into a $4 million steel fabrication business, but she says the real game-changer was asking for help. The UGA Small Business Development Center (SBDC) stepped in when COVID nearly shut her down, helping her secure crucial funding and guiding her through every stage of growth. Murphy credits the SBDC’s advice for everything from winning government contracts to expanding her team. Her story is a reminder: you don’t have to do it all alone, and tapping into local resources can make all the difference.
